Output d077a3768d7cac0ae2a88f839479e3d4fd67b770f0fc9f23ee19ca3492a09940:0

value
3786352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f529090a6fe3b05d752a7db246dde33f83bb94 OP_EQUAL
address
34hHEicG8TQVX42SXJb2VLWkP7oueWba8G
transaction
d077a3768d7cac0ae2a88f839479e3d4fd67b770f0fc9f23ee19ca3492a09940
spent
true